1. Lean proteins
Lean proteins are a critical component of any diet and especially important for those looking to burn fat and build muscle.
The body requires protein to build and maintain muscles, and lean proteins, including chicken, fish, and lean cuts of beef, deliver high-quality protein without the added fat. Incorporating lean proteins into your meals will help rebuild and repair muscles while also aiding in fat loss.
2. Fruits and vegetables
Fruits and vegetables are excellent sources of fiber, vitamins, and minerals, all of which are essential for fat loss and muscle building.
Additionally, they are low in calories and high in volume, making them an ideal addition to any diet as they can help you feel fuller for longer periods. Some fruits and vegetables are also high in antioxidants, which can aid in post-workout recovery and reduce muscle inflammation.
3. Whole grains
Whole grains like quinoa, brown rice, and whole-wheat bread are excellent sources of carbohydrates and are essential for muscle-building. After a workout, your body requires carbohydrates to replenish glycogen stores and aid in muscle recovery.
Additionally, whole grains are high in fiber, which will keep you feeling fuller for more prolonged periods. The key to incorporating whole grains into your diet is to look for minimally processed options that contain high fiber content and have a low glycemic index.
4. Nuts and Seeds
Nuts and seeds are an excellent source of protein, fiber, and healthy fats, making them a perfect snack to add to your diet. They also contain micronutrients like zinc, which is necessary for building muscle and increasing testosterone levels.
While nuts and seeds can be high calorie, consuming them in moderation will provide an excellent source of energy for your workouts.
5. Unsweetened Greek Yogurt
Greek yogurt is an excellent source of protein, low-fat, and low-carb alternative to traditional yogurt. Additionally, most Greek yogurt brands are high in probiotics, which can improve gut health.
Consuming unsweetened Greek yogurt can help promote muscle growth and repair while also keeping your calorie count low.
6. Eggs
Eggs are an excellent source of protein and contain all the essential amino acids, making them a staple in any diet. Additionally, eggs contain healthy fats and vitamins, which can aid in muscle growth and overall health.
Consuming eggs for breakfast can assist in providing sustained energy throughout the day, promoting muscle growth, and reducing cravings.
7. Lean red meats
While most people think of chicken and fish as the primary sources of protein, lean red meats like beef and bison are also suitable options.
Red meats contain creatine, which can aid in muscle growth and repair and is an essential nutrient for those training intensely. However, it’s critical to select high-quality, lean cuts of red meat to minimize the intake of saturated fats and cholesterol.
8. Berries
Berries like blueberries, raspberries, and blackberries, are high in antioxidants, which can assist in post-workout recovery.
Additionally, they are low in calories and high in volume, making them an excellent snack option for those looking to lose weight. Incorporating berries into your diet can assist in reducing muscle soreness and minimizing inflammation.
9. Avocado
Avocado is an excellent source of healthy fats, which can aid in reducing inflammation and promoting muscle growth and repair. Additionally, avocado is high in fiber, making it an excellent option to assist in weight loss and reducing cravings.
Consuming avocado daily can help provide sustained energy throughout the day and keep hunger at bay.
10. Whey protein
Whey protein is a dietary staple for those looking to build muscle and lose fat quickly. It’s a high-quality protein source that contains all the essential amino acids that your body requires.
Whey protein can be consumed as a post-workout shake or as a snack to assist in building and repairing muscles while also aiding in fat-burning. If you’re lactose intolerant, you can opt for plant-based protein powders like pea or soy protein.
